The Role of Renewable Fuel Networks in Vehicle Adoption

In recent years, the surge in environmental concerns and the urgent need to combat climate change have brought renewable energy sources to the forefront of discussions. Among these, renewable fuel networks play a significant role in promoting the adoption of eco-friendly vehicles. This article delves into how these networks facilitate broader acceptance and usage of alternative fuel vehicles (AFVs).

Renewable fuel networks encompass a wide range of energy sources, including biofuels, hydrogen, and electricity from renewable sources. Their primary function is to create a robust infrastructure that supports the production, distribution, and availability of these alternative fuels. By establishing comprehensive fueling networks, these systems reduce the barriers to entry for both consumers and manufacturers looking to transition away from traditional fossil fuels.

One of the key benefits of a well-developed renewable fuel network is increased accessibility. As more fueling stations and charging points become available, potential vehicle buyers are more likely to consider AFVs as viable options. This is particularly true for electric vehicles (EVs), where the charging infrastructure is still in its developmental stages. A dense network of charging stations allows consumers to feel more comfortable investing in electric vehicles, as they can easily access charging facilities during their daily commutes or long trips.

Furthermore, renewable fuel networks help in decreasing the overall operational costs associated with AFVs. Many consumers are unaware that renewable fuels are often cheaper than their fossil fuel counterparts. By providing information about pricing, availability, and fuel benefits, renewable fuel networks can encourage consumers to choose sustainable options. Incentives, such as subsidies for fuel providers and tax breaks for consumers, can further bolster the adoption of alternative fuels, making them an attractive economic choice.

In tandem with infrastructural development, renewable fuel networks are integral to driving awareness and education about the importance of transitioning to cleaner fuels. Numerous organizations within these networks actively engage in outreach programs to inform the public about the benefits of renewable fuels. They focus on the environmental advantages, such as reduced greenhouse gas emissions and lower local air pollution, which ultimately leads to better health outcomes for communities.

Moreover, renewable fuel networks act as catalysts for innovation in the automotive industry. As infrastructure expands, companies are incentivized to develop new biotechnologies and vehicles that run on alternative fuels. This innovation can lead to improved vehicle efficiency, longer ranges, and lower production costs, ultimately driving the market towards affordable sustainable options for various demographics.

Lastly, collaboration within renewable fuel networks can enhance the resilience and sustainability of local economies. Through partnerships between governmental institutions, private sectors, and non-profits, these networks create job opportunities within the renewable energy sector. This collaboration fosters economic growth while simultaneously working towards a cleaner future. Ultimately, the more robust and interconnected a renewable fuel network is, the higher the chances of persuading consumers and manufacturers to embrace eco-friendly vehicles.

In conclusion, renewable fuel networks significantly influence the adoption of alternative fuel vehicles by enhancing accessibility, reducing costs, increasing public awareness, driving technological advancements, and bolstering local economies. As these networks continue to evolve, they will undoubtedly play an invaluable role in advancing the future of sustainable transportation.
